Supreme Court of India
Decided on: 21.02.2023

A. Negotiable Instruments Act, 1881 (26 of 1881), Section 138, 142 –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973 (2 of 1974), Section 406 – Transfer of complaint u/s 138 of NI Act – Notwithstanding the non obstante clause in Section 142(1) of the Act of 1881, the power of Supreme Court to transfer criminal cases u/s 406 Cr.P.C. remains intact in relation to offences u/s 138 of the Act of 1881.

(Para 13)

B. Negotiable Instruments Act, 1881 (26 of 1881), Section 138, 142(2) – Jurisdiction to try complaint u/s 138 of NI Act -- Section 142(2)(a) of the Act of 1881 vests jurisdiction for initiating proceedings for an offence under Section 138 in the Court where the cheque is delivered for collection, i.e., through an account in the branch of the bank where the payee or holder in due course maintains an account.

(Para 12)
